Current companies have begun to set aside the industrial principles used in recent decades in order to move into a model where the engine are services. In this new situation, there is a need to introduce new methods that allow us to innovate and satisfy the real needs of users. Given the bureaucratic nature of public administrations, barriers arise that hinder the introduction of innovation. According to literature, there are various lines of work and actions that aim to embed new innovation approaches in this type of organization.
In this context, the “Cátedra de Diseño de Servicios para la Ciudadanía del Ayuntamiento de Zaragoza” is created to serve as a catalyst for the execution of actions that mitigate the existing barriers in the introduction of said approach, through the use of tools and fundamentals of Services Design. This publication presents the various actions it employs to address the analyzed barriers.
